Grade 5 (Ti-6Al-4V), Grade 7 (Ti-0.15Pd), and Grade 9 (Ti-3Al-2.5V) titanium alloys are the most representative materials in critical piping applications due to their wide range of uses and superior performance.

Each grade of titanium alloy possesses a unique combination of properties:

Grade 5 titanium alloys exhibit aerospace-grade strength.

Grade 7 titanium alloys possess unparalleled corrosion resistance.

Grade 9 titanium alloys combine strength and excellent formability.

Comparative Analysis: Gr5 vs Gr7 vs Gr9

Mechanical Properties Comparison

Property Grade 5 Grade 7 Grade 9
Tensile Strength (MPa) 895 345 620
Yield Strength (MPa) 825 275 480
Elongation (%) 10 20 15
Strength-to-Weight Ratio ★★★★★ ★★ ★★★★
Formability ★★ ★★★★★ ★★★★
Weldability ★★★ ★★★★★ ★★★★★

 

Corrosion Resistance Comparison

Environment Grade 5 Grade 7 Grade 9
Seawater Excellent Excellent Excellent
Oxidizing Acids Good Excellent Good
Reducing Acids Fair Excellent Fair
Chlorides Excellent Excellent Excellent
High Temperature Excellent Good Good

 

Cost Comparison

Factor Grade 5 Grade 7 Grade 9
Raw Material Cost Moderate High Moderate
Fabrication Cost Higher Lower Moderate
Lifecycle Cost Low Very Low Low
Availability Excellent Good Good

 

Applications by Grade: Selection Guide

When to Choose Grade 5

High mechanical strength required – Pressure vessels, structural components

Elevated temperature service – Up to 400°C (750°F)

Aerospace applications – Weight-critical designs

Wear-resistant applications – Where surface hardness matters

 

When to Choose Grade 7

Extremely corrosive environments – Reducing acids, chlorides

Crevice corrosion concerns – Gasketed joints, flanges

Long-term reliability critical – No-failure applications

Chemical processing – Acid handling, aggressive media

 

When to Choose Grade 9

Balance of strength and formability – Complex piping configurations

Cold bending required – Tight radii without annealing

Weight reduction vs Grade 2 – Thinner walls possible

Hydraulic systems – Aerospace and marine

FAQ

Q1: Can Grade 5 titanium pipes be welded to Grade 7 or Grade 9?

Yes, with appropriate filler metal selection:

Gr5 to Gr5: ERTi-5 filler

Gr5 to Gr7: ERTi-5 or ERTi-7 (consult application)

Gr5 to Gr9: ERTi-9 typically suitable

Q2: What is the maximum pressure rating for titanium pipes?

Pressure ratings depend on grade, size, wall thickness, and temperature. Consult ASME B31.3 for process piping or specific design codes. As a guideline, Schedule 10S Grade 5 pipe can typically handle 2000-4000 psi depending on diameter.

Q3: Are these grades suitable for sour service (H₂S environments)?

Generally yes, but with limitations:

Grade 5: Limited resistance, may require special considerations

Grade 7: Excellent resistance to sulfide stress cracking

Grade 9: Good resistance, often specified for sour service

Q4: What surface finishes are available for high-purity applications?

For pharmaceutical, semiconductor, and similar applications:

Electropolished internal surfaces (Ra ≤ 0.4μm)

Cleaned and passivated

Double-bagged in cleanroom conditions
